绊脚石乃是进身之阶。

是否可以在ES的search slow log中添加额外信息?

Elasticsearch | 作者 neverstop | 发布于2020年12月02日 | 阅读数:1058

版本:ES-5.2.2
在排查问题时,通过search slow log虽然能找到具体的查询,但是很难找到对应的具体业务点。
所以想能不能在search的时候,传给ES服务端一个类似业务上的traceId,然后在慢查询中记录这个traceId,有助于排查这个慢查询是从哪里来的。
已邀请:

JiangJibo - 喊我雷锋

赞同来自:

慢日志打印时会输出你的query信息,你在查询时添加一个不存在的field,放上你的traceId,在输出日志时不就能看到traceId信息了吗

要回复问题请先登录注册